We found 10 results for Rubber Plastic Stamps in or near 95122.They also appear in other related business categories including Stamps-Rubber, Metal & Plastic, Engraving, and Stationery Stores.
The businesses listed also serve surrounding cities and neighborhoods including Central San Jose, De Anza, and Hayward Park.